Live Oak —
The automatic teller machine from a local Internet cafe was forcibly removed around 4 a.m. Thursday morning, according to Live Oak Police Det. Justin Bates.
Officers responded to an alarm call at the Internet Royale Cafe on East Howard Street. Upon early investigations, LOPD reported that the front door had been forcibly entered and it appeared that an unknown vehicle had backed up to the front door and “forcibly removed the ATM from the building”, said Bates.
The cafe was closed when the robbery happened, and there were no injuries reported. There are no suspects at this time.
